1.概述

在10.0的产品定制化开发中,产品提出进入launcher后,设置为默认laucher,在退出launcher后,调用设置原生laucher的方法后进入原生launcher,

2.两个laucher动态相互切换(退出一个launcher到另外一个launcher桌面 )的核心类

frameworks\base\core\java\android\os\ILgyManager.aidl
frameworks\base\services\core\java\com\android\server\lgy\

android 10.0 两个laucher动态相互切换(退出一个launcher到另外一个launcher桌面 )(RK 展讯 MTK等平台都适用)相关推荐

  1. android 10.0 预制不可卸载app(RK 展讯 MTK平台都适用)

    1.概述 在10.0的系统产品进行定制化开发新手来说,对怎么预制apk感觉很陌生,但是也很简单的,可以把预制的apk放在vendor 目录下 也可以放在package/app下 配置好mk 让系统能编 ...

  2. Android 10.0系统启动之init进程-[Android取经之路]

    摘要:init进程是linux系统中用户空间的第一个进程,进程号为1.当bootloader启动后,启动kernel,kernel启动完后,在用户空间启动init进程,再通过init进程,来读取ini ...

  3. Android 10.0 Activity启动详解(二)

    Android 10.0 Activity启动详解(一) 我们在上一篇博客中已经介绍了关于Activity的一些基础概念.这一篇博客我们以Android 10.0的代码来分析Activity的启动流程 ...

  4. Android 10.0 PackageManagerService(三)APK扫描-[Android取经之路]

    摘要:上一节讲解了PKMS的 权限扫描,扫描/system/etc/permissions中的xml,存入相应的结构体中,供之后权限管理使用. 这一节主要来讲讲APK的扫描. 阅读本文大约需要花费15 ...

  5. Android 10.0 PackageManagerService(二)权限扫描-[Android取经之路]

    摘要:PackageManagerService在systemReady()后,进行了/system/etc/permissions中的各种xml进行扫描,进行相应的权限存储,供以后使用 阅读本文大约 ...

  6. Android 10.0 PackageManagerService(一)工作原理及启动流程-[Android取经之路]

    摘要:PackageManagerService是Android系统核心服务之一,在Android中的非常重要,主要负责APK.jar包等的管理. 阅读本文大约需要花费50分钟. 文章的内容主要还是从 ...

  7. Android 10.0 系统服务之ActivityMnagerService-AMS启动流程-[Android取经之路]

    摘要:上一节我们讲完了SystemServer的启动过程,这一节接着上一节的步骤,来讲解ActivityManagerService的启动过程. ActivityManagerService简称AMS ...

  8. Android 10.0 系统启动之SystemServer进程-[Android取经之路]

    摘要:上一节讲解了Zygote进程的整个启动流程.Zygote是所有应用的鼻祖.SystemServer和其他所有Dalivik虚拟机进程都是由Zygote fork而来.Zygote fork的第一 ...

  9. 还在期待安卓9.0吗?Android 10.0要来了

    目前,美国 Google公司的 AndroidP (安卓9.0),已经正式全面推出有几个多月了.众多手机品牌厂商也都在积极的进行更新适配 Android 9.0 系统(修改UI界面也算是二次开发,嗯) ...

最新文章

  1. jar包部署shell脚本编写,在服务器上部署jar包,在Linux服务器上部署服务,设置编码格式,设置内存管理
  2. python做excel表格柱状图_用python处理excel数据(八)实现excel表中柱状图功能
  3. hibernate 一对多(one-to-many)双向关联
  4. IDEA中使用maven下载速度很慢时的解决办法
  5. 【4.0】jdbcTemplate
  6. Javascript 构造函数模式、原型模式
  7. 基因组浏览器使用 (EPGG)
  8. 方法的运用_运用正确管理方法缩减库存,助力企业发展
  9. Executors.newFixedThreadPool(NTHREADS)线程池数量设置多少合适?
  10. 取消hover效果_CSS3 transition过渡动画效果
  11. springboot修改项目不需要重启服务器
  12. labview的初步
  13. SATA工作模式咋选?揭秘AHCI和IDE区别(全文)
  14. Python实现简易搜索引擎
  15. 杭州电子科技大学计算机学硕复试,2019杭州电子科技大学计算机软件考研复试手册.docx...
  16. 物理机是什么?跟云服务器有什么区别
  17. Android 如何屏蔽返回键和Home键
  18. Elementui Tooltip 修改背景色和箭头颜色
  19. 超炫酷html+css+javascript实现登录模板
  20. python图像处理学习笔记

热门文章

  1. 旅游发现商机,他开店依靠创意经营,月收入高达万元
  2. 菜单箭头旋转180度
  3. 量化投资学习-17:庄家和主力为啥要在牛市到顶后砸盘?
  4. 单招计算机考试知识点,单招语文考点及技巧
  5. php uniqid 高并发,PHP uniqid 高并发生成不重复唯一ID
  6. 【Python入门】Turtle海龟库:利用海龟画笔绘制彩色圆环
  7. access to同义替换_常用高级词汇替换
  8. C# 基础—— 数组拼接[字节拼接]
  9. java Tree1.1计算器
  10. C语言解决CMD窗口一闪就消失的问题。